Itochu Corporation, Mitsubishi Heavy Industries, Inpex Corporation and Taisei Corporation have signed a memorandum of understanding for a joint feasibility study on a CCS value chain project using ship transportation in Japan, they said on January 26.

The four companies will jointly carry out a study for launching a joint project relating to the separation, capture, ship transportation and storage of CO2 emitted from the materials industry and other difficult-to-decarbonise industries. They will also conduct a process of selecting prospective sites for CO2 storage in Japan.

The companies said they will work together to realise a sustainable society while “meeting mounting needs from hard-to-abate industries for CO2 separation, capture, transportation and storage through the joint activity.”
